About Panther

Meet Panther, a friendly and easygoing puppy who is ready to become part of your life. She’s arrived at the shelter excited to explore her new surroundings and has already shown a love for meeting new people. Whether she’s playing or just lounging around, Panther adapts to the mood and events around her. This small mixed breed puppy is black with tan markings and weighs about 9.45 lbs. She’s spayed, microchipped, and up to date on vaccinations, and she's even included in 6 weeks of puppy training classes to help her grow into the best companion possible.
